The oldest known rock art is the "cupule", a hemispherical petroglyph, created by percussion, which occurs on vertical as well as horizontal surfaces. Roman painters and sculptors suffered from a traditional sense of inferiority in the face of Greek art, which they copied endlessly. Post-Modernism is a late 20th Century style and conceptual theory in the arts and architecture, characterized by a general distrust of ideologies as well as a controversial view of what constitutes art.
